Key Responsibilities
- Manage, maintain, and optimize Linux-based production and non-production environments.
- Support hybrid infrastructure across AWS and on-premises environments.
- Automate infrastructure provisioning, configuration, and deployment processes using Ansible.
- Build, maintain, and improve GitLab CI/CD pipelines to streamline software delivery.
- Monitor system health, performance, and availability using observability and monitoring tools, ensuring proactive issue detection and resolution.
- Deploy, manage, and troubleshoot containerized applications using Docker and Kubernetes.
- Perform routine database administration and operational support, including backups, maintenance, and troubleshooting.
- Collaborate with development, infrastructure, and security teams to ensure reliable and secure service delivery.
- Participate in incident response, root cause analysis, and continuous improvement initiatives.
- Maintain technical documentation and operational procedures.
